Thanks for looking.Im looking for some code where if the cell contains the value G4474 it will highlight the row. The value could be different variables such as G4474-456-5 or G4474-200 or just G4474 and so on.....

VBA may not be necessary. It can be done with Conditional Formatting.

Assuming you have Excel 2007 or higher, and let's assume you are checking the entries in column A starting in row 1. Highlight all your rows, and enter this Conditional Formatting formula:
Code:
=IFERROR(FIND("G4474",$A1),0)>0
and select your highlighting option.
